Bret Tarver Education Complex

3101 W Mcdowell Rd
Phoenix, AZ 85009
Bret Tarver Education Complex serves 161 students in grades Prekindergarten. 
The student:teacher ratio of 32:1 is higher than the Arizona state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 98%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the Arizona state average of 65% (majority Hispanic).

Bret Tarver Education Complex's student population of 161 students has declined by 32% over five school years.
The teacher population of 5 teachers has declined by 50% over five school years.
